KTire
This native, abstract class is a tire for use with vehicles.
Properties
Hidden
- float Adhesion
 - 'stickyness' in the normal dir
 - bool bReceiveStateNew
 - bool bTireOnGround
 - If this tire is currently in contact with something.
 - material GroundMaterial
 - material that tyre is touching
 - ESurfaceTypes GroundSurfaceType
 - surface type that the tyre is touching
 - float LateralFriction
 - friction coeff. in sideways direction
 - float LateralSlip
 - max first-order (force ~ vel) slip in sideways direction
 - float MinSlip
 - minimum slip (both directions)
 - KRigidBodyState ReceiveState
 - float Restitution
 - 'bouncyness' in the normal dir
 - float RollFriction
 - friction coeff. in tyre direction
 - float RollSlip
 - max first-order (force ~ vel) slip in tyre direction
 - float SlipRate
 - amount of extra slip per unit velocity
 - float Softness
 - 'softness' in the normal dir
 - float SpinSpeed
 - current speed (65535 = 1 rev/sec) of this wheel spinning about its axis
 - KCarWheelJoint WheelJoint
 - joint holding this wheel to chassis etc.
 
Functions
- TakeDamage(int Damage, Pawn instigatedBy, vector hitlocation, vector momentum, class<DamageType> damageType)
 - EMTPY. By default, nothing happens if you shoot a tire.
 
Events
- bool KUpdateState( out KRigidBodyState? newState )
 - This even is for updating the state (position, velocity etc.) of the tire's karma body when we get new information from the network.
